MP Marouni to LBCI: Attending presidential election sessions is a national duty
Kataeb Party MP Elie Marouni reiterated Monday that attending presidential election sessions is a national duty, pointing out that Kataeb lawmakers have attended all the sessions so far.
 

In a phone call with LBCI’s Nharkom Said, Marouni said that his party has not received answers from any of the presidential candidates on their platforms.

 

Marouni’s comments came after Sami Gemayel had ​announced that Kataeb MPs will be voting for Amine Gemayel should the latter maintain his candidacy, or else they would cast blank votes as none of the other runners meets the party's aspirations.
